import path from "node:path"; import { describe, expect, it, vi } from "vitest"; const BASE = "/base"; vi.mock("@dokploy/server/constants", async (importOriginal) => { const actual = await importOriginal(); return { ...actual, paths: () => ({ ...actual.paths(), BASE_PATH: BASE, LOGS_PATH: `${BASE}/logs`, APPLICATIONS_PATH: `${BASE}/applications`, }), }; }); // Import after mock so paths() uses our BASE const { readValidDirectory } = await import("@dokploy/server"); describe("readValidDirectory (path traversal)", () => { it("returns true when directory is exactly BASE_PATH", () => { expect(readValidDirectory(BASE)).toBe(true); expect(readValidDirectory(path.resolve(BASE))).toBe(true); }); it("returns true when directory is under BASE_PATH", () => { expect(readValidDirectory(`${BASE}/logs`)).toBe(true); expect(readValidDirectory(`${BASE}/logs/app/foo.log`)).toBe(true); expect(readValidDirectory(`${BASE}/applications/myapp/code`)).toBe(true); }); it("returns false for path traversal escaping base (absolute)", () => { expect(readValidDirectory("/etc/passwd")).toBe(false); expect(readValidDirectory("/etc/cron.d/malicious")).toBe(false); expect(readValidDirectory("/tmp/outside")).toBe(false); }); it("returns false when resolved path escapes base via ..", () => { // Resolved: /etc/passwd (outside /base) expect(readValidDirectory(`${BASE}/../etc/passwd`)).toBe(false); expect(readValidDirectory(`${BASE}/logs/../../etc/passwd`)).toBe(false); expect(readValidDirectory(`${BASE}/..`)).toBe(false); }); it("returns true when .. stays within base", () => { // e.g. /base/logs/../applications -> /base/applications (still under /base) expect(readValidDirectory(`${BASE}/logs/../applications`)).toBe(true); expect(readValidDirectory(`${BASE}/foo/../bar`)).toBe(true); }); it("accepts serverId for remote base path", () => { // With our mock, serverId doesn't change BASE_PATH; just ensure it doesn't throw expect(readValidDirectory(BASE, "server-1")).toBe(true); expect(readValidDirectory("/etc/passwd", "server-1")).toBe(false); }); it("returns false for null/undefined-like paths that resolve outside", () => { // Paths that might resolve to cwd or root expect(readValidDirectory(".")).toBe(false); expect(readValidDirectory("..")).toBe(false); }); it("returns true for BASE_PATH with trailing slash or double slashes under base", () => { expect(readValidDirectory(`${BASE}/`)).toBe(true); expect(readValidDirectory(`${BASE}//logs`)).toBe(true); expect(readValidDirectory(`${BASE}/applications///myapp/code`)).toBe(true); }); it("returns false when path looks like base but is a sibling or prefix", () => { expect(readValidDirectory("/base-evil")).toBe(false); expect(readValidDirectory("/bas")).toBe(false); expect(readValidDirectory(`${BASE}/../base-evil`)).toBe(false); }); it("returns false for empty string (resolves to cwd)", () => { expect(readValidDirectory("")).toBe(false); }); it("returns true for Next.js dynamic route paths with square brackets", () => { expect( readValidDirectory( `${BASE}/applications/myapp/code/app/api/[id]/route.ts`, ), ).toBe(true); expect( readValidDirectory(`${BASE}/applications/myapp/code/pages/[slug].tsx`), ).toBe(true); expect( readValidDirectory( `${BASE}/applications/myapp/code/app/[...catch]/page.tsx`, ), ).toBe(true); }); });
